Expression

Organism Comment Expression
Homo sapiens PD98059 and SP600125, ERK and JNK inhibitors, respectively, repress VEGF-induced MMP-10 expression to mRNA expression levels lower than the basal expression of MMP-10 down
Homo sapiens VEGF165 induces MMP-10 expression about 2fold. LY294002 inhibits VEGF-induced MMP-10 expression, indicating the involvement of PI3K in VEGF-induced MMP-10 expression up
